fre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

操作系統(tǒng)課后練習(xí)精選[答案](編輯修改稿)

2025-07-21 06:00 本頁(yè)面
 

【文章內(nèi)容簡(jiǎn)介】 發(fā)執(zhí)行。第三章1. 設(shè)有一個(gè)售票大廳,可容納200人購(gòu)票。如果廳內(nèi)不足200人則允許進(jìn)入,超過則在廳外等候;售票員某時(shí)只能給一個(gè)購(gòu)票者服務(wù),購(gòu)票者買完票后就離開。試問:(1) 購(gòu)票者之間是同步關(guān)系還是互斥關(guān)系?答:互斥關(guān)系。(2) 用P、V操作描述購(gòu)票者的工作過程。 semaphore empty=200。semaphore mutex=1。semaphore waiting=0;void buy(){ p(waiting)。 p(mutex)。 買票; v(mutex)。 v(empty)。}void waiting(){ p(empty)。 等待; waiting++。}2. 有4個(gè)進(jìn)程PPPP4共享一個(gè)緩沖區(qū),進(jìn)程P1向緩沖區(qū)存入消息,進(jìn)程PPP4從緩沖區(qū)中取消息,要求發(fā)送者必須等三個(gè)進(jìn)程都取過本消息后才能發(fā)送下調(diào)消息。緩沖區(qū)內(nèi)每次只能容納一個(gè)消息,用P、V操作描述四個(gè)進(jìn)程存取消息的情況。答:semaphore p1=0;semaphore p2,p3,p4=1;semaphore cout=0;semaphore mutex=1;void main(){P(p2);P(p3);P(4);V(cout);}write p1(){P(p1);P(metux);P(cout);存入消息;V(p1);V(metux);}Read p2(){ P(mutex);P(p1);讀消息;V(p1);V(p2);V(metux);} Read p3(){ P(mutex);P(p1);讀消息;V(p1);V(p3);V(metux);}Read p4(){ P(mutex);P(p1);讀消息;V(p1);V(p4); V(metux);}3. 分析生產(chǎn)者——消費(fèi)者問題中多個(gè)P操作顛倒引起的后果。答:semaphore mutex=1; semaphore empty=n; semaphore full=0; int i,j;ITEM buffer[n]。ITEM data_p,data_c。void producer()/*生產(chǎn)者進(jìn)程*/ void consumer() /*消費(fèi)者進(jìn)程*/{while(true) {while(true){ { P(mutex) 。 P(mutex)。 P(full)。 P(empty)。 data_c=buffer[j]。 buffer[i]=data_p。 j=(j+1)%n。 i=(i+1)%n。 V(mutex)。 V(mutex)。 V(empty)。 V(full)。} }
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1